Description

Dublin City Council (DCC) wish to invite tenders from competent and experienced firms using the open procedure for the provision of occupational driver training services and vehicle familiarisation training services. The contract shall be for a period of three years with an option to extend for a further one year with the agreement of both parties. Occupational Driver Training will be provided directly to the Fleet User Divisions using Dublin City Council vehicles and will be conducted in the local Depots. It is estimated that approximately 600 drivers (ranging from drivers holding class B licences to drivers holding CE licences) will require training. The amount of training likely to be required by Dublin City Council is an estimate and is furnished for the assistance of persons proposing to tender. The estimate is not binding on Dublin City Council and the actual numbers trained may be higher or lower and will depend on the take-up of the course from Fleet User Divisions.
